Technical Field
The utility model relates to the technical field of automobile part manufacturing and production, in particular to an automobile part polishing device.
Background
Automobile parts processing is a unit constituting the whole automobile parts processing and a product serving for the automobile parts processing, the automobile parts are various, the consumption of people to automobiles is more and more along with the improvement of living standard of people, the market of the automobile parts is more and more enlarged, and automobile parts manufacturers are rapidly developed in recent years.
Various processing equipment is required to process automobile parts with cylindrical outer surfaces, and a polishing device is required to improve the glossiness of the surfaces of the parts, but the prior polishing device has the following problems:
firstly, the existing polishing device can only polish a single automobile part at one time, and can not polish a plurality of automobile parts, so that the production efficiency of the automobile parts is low, and mass production can not be carried out;
secondly, when polishing cylindrical automobile spare part round corners, the cylindrical automobile spare part round corners polished by the existing polishing device are polished flat, and the operator is required to round the cylindrical automobile spare part round corners again to continue the operation of subsequent processes.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
Referring to fig. 1-6, an automobile spare and accessory part polishing device comprises a workbench 1, wherein the opposite surfaces of four supporting legs of the workbench 1 are fixedly connected with connecting plates 2, the connecting plates 2 are inclined on the opposite surfaces of the four supporting legs of the workbench 1, the front surface of the right side of the workbench 1 is provided with a chute, the inner wall of the chute is connected with a sealing plate 3 in a sliding manner, the left surface of a handle of the sealing plate 3 is detachably connected with the right surface of one of the supporting legs, the left surface of the handle of the sealing plate 3 is movably clamped with the inner wall of a clamping groove on the right surface of one of the supporting legs, the sealing plate 3 is fixed, so that the sealing plate 3 is prevented from sliding out on the inner wall of the chute in the polishing process of the automobile spare and accessory part, a containing cavity is formed between the back surface of the sealing plate 3 and the upper surface of the connecting plates 2 and used for containing metal processing scraps, and the polishing device is fixedly installed on the upper surface of the workbench 1, and grinding device includes protecting frame 4, and the lower surface of protecting frame 4 is connected with the upper surface fixed of workstation 1.
Furthermore, the protection frame 4 is made of aluminum, the upper surface of the workbench 1 is provided with leak holes 41 distributed in a rectangular array, the leak holes 41 are located on the inner side of the protection frame 4, the front surface of the protection frame 4 is fixedly connected with transparent window shades 42 distributed in a rectangular array, the lower surfaces of the transparent window shades 42 are fixedly connected with sealing blocks 43, the sealing blocks 43 are made of polytetrafluoroethylene, the lower surfaces of the sealing blocks 43 are fixedly provided with first magnets 44, the lower surfaces of the first magnets 44 and the lower surfaces of the sealing blocks 43 are located on the same horizontal plane, the lower surface of the workbench 1 close to the sealing blocks 43 is fixedly provided with second magnets 45 distributed in a rectangular array, the first magnets 44 correspond to the second magnets 45 one by one, and the lower surfaces of the first magnets 44 are magnetically connected with the upper surfaces of the second magnets 45; first magnet 44 and second magnet 45 cooperate and use, inhale tight fixedly to transparent window shade 42, make and form between the inside and transparent window shade 42 back of protective frame 4 sealed, prevent dust to the device of polishing, also can carry out the fan at the both sides face of protective frame 4 simultaneously, sweep the metalworking piece that the device of polishing produced at the in-process of polishing, blow into through the small opening 41 of workstation 1 upper surface and hold the intracavity.
Further, a fixed die 46 is fixedly connected to the upper surface of the workbench 1, a first semicircular hole 47 distributed in a rectangular array is formed in the upper surface of the fixed die 46, an electric telescopic rod 48 is fixedly mounted at the rear portion of the upper surface of the workbench 1, the front surface of the electric telescopic rod 48 penetrates through and extends to the inner side surface of the protective frame 4, a movable die 49 is fixedly connected to the surface of one end of a telescopic rod of the electric telescopic rod 48, a second semicircular hole 410 distributed in a rectangular array is formed in the upper surface of the movable die 49, the inner wall of one first semicircular hole 47 and the inner wall opposite to the second semicircular hole 410 are matched to form a whole circular cavity, five whole circular cavities are formed in total, and the inner walls of the five whole circular cavities are all used for placing automobile parts with cylindrical outer surfaces; set up whole circular chamber and play the effect of placing to automobile spare and accessory part, conveniently polish processing it.
Further, a driving motor 411 is fixedly connected to the center of the upper surface of the protection frame 4, the outer surface of the lower end of the driving motor 411 penetrates through and extends to the inner top wall of the protection frame 4, a transmission shaft 412 is fixedly installed on an output shaft of the driving motor 411 through a coupler, connecting rods 413 distributed in a rectangular array are fixedly installed on the central line of the inner top wall of the protection frame 4 through bearings, the axes of the four connecting rods 413 and one transmission shaft 412 are located on the same axis, a first gear 414 is fixedly sleeved on the outer surface of the upper end of the transmission shaft 412, and a second gear 415 is fixedly sleeved on the outer surface of the upper end of each connecting rod 413; the first gear 414 meshes with the second gear 415, and transmits force to the second gear 415.
Further, the outer surfaces of the first gears 414 are meshed with the outer surfaces of two second gears 415, the outer surfaces of adjacent second gears 415 are meshed with each other, and the lower end surfaces of the transmission shafts 412 and the lower end surfaces of the four connecting rods 413 are in threaded connection with sanding blocks 416; the threaded connection between the drive shaft 412 and the connecting rod 413 and the sanding block 416 facilitates the replacement of the sanding block 416 when it is desired to do so.
Furthermore, the outer surfaces of the five sanding blocks 416 are all in an L shape, corners of the inner side surfaces of the five sanding blocks 416 are provided with rounded corners, and a controller is fixedly installed on the upper surface of the workbench 1; be provided with the radius angle in sanding block 416's medial surface corner, conveniently polish automobile parts's radius angle department.
Further, the controller specifically includes a housing 417, a first start switch 418, a second start switch 419, a third start switch 420, and a time relay 421; the polishing device is controlled by the controller, and the normal operation of the polishing device is ensured.
Install grinding device through the last fixed surface who sets up workstation 1, and grinding device includes protective frame 4, protective frame 4's lower surface and workstation 1's last fixed surface are connected, it once only polishes five automobile parts through this grinding device to have reached, the production efficiency to automobile parts has been improved greatly, be fit for mass production, the outward appearance that sets up dull polish piece 416 is personally submitted the L shape, make and carry out the upper end surface to automobile parts, the effect that multiaspect was polished is carried out to cylinder surface and radius angle department.
The working principle is as follows: an operator pulls the transparent window shade 42 open, five automobile parts with cylindrical outer surfaces are placed in the front inner wall of the first semicircular hole 47, the first starting switch 418 is pressed, the electric telescopic rod 48 makes telescopic motion, the telescopic rod of the electric telescopic rod 48 drives the movable die 49 to move forwards from the back on the upper surface of the workbench 1, the second semicircular hole 410 on the movable die 49 is attached to the outer surface of the automobile part with cylindrical outer surface, at the moment, the electric telescopic rod 48 stops working through a limit switch arranged in the electric telescopic rod 48, the back surface of the fixed die 46 is in contact with the front surface of the movable die 49, the first semicircular hole 47 and the second semicircular hole 410 form a whole circular cavity, the automobile parts are clamped and fixed, the third starting switch 420 is pressed, the time relay 421 and the driving motor 411 start working, the driving motor 411 drives the transmission shaft 412 to rotate, first gear 414 and the meshing of second gear 415 through the outer surface connection of transmission shaft 412 upper end, drive the connecting rod 413 of second gear 415 inner wall connection and rotate, the dull polish piece 416 who drives connecting rod 413 lower extreme lower surface and the connection of transmission shaft 412 lower extreme lower surface rotates, and then carry out the upper end surface to five automobile spare and accessory parts through dull polish piece 416, cylinder surface and radius angle department are polished, time relay 421 reach the time value of setting in advance, control driving motor 411 stop work, press second starting switch 419, electric telescopic handle 48 is the shrink motion, the operator turns over the automobile spare and accessory parts, repeat above-mentioned workflow, lower extreme surface to former automobile spare and accessory parts, cylinder surface and radius angle department are polished.
